ble如何保持连接
作者:路由通
|
298人看过
发布时间:2026-04-24 00:23:13
标签:
蓝牙低功耗技术如何实现持久稳定的连接?本文深入解析其连接机制,从广播与扫描的初始交互,到连接参数协商的核心逻辑,全面剖析保持连接的关键要素。我们将探讨连接事件、休眠周期、参数更新流程等底层原理,并针对实际应用中的常见挑战,如功耗优化、抗干扰和断连处理,提供系统性的解决方案与实践建议。
在物联网与智能设备蓬勃发展的今天,蓝牙低功耗技术已成为连接亿万设备不可或缺的无线纽带。无论是我们手腕上的智能手表、家中的温湿度传感器,还是各类智能家居控制器,其背后稳定工作的核心,往往依赖于蓝牙低功耗建立的持久连接。然而,这种连接并非一蹴而就,也非一成不变,它是一套精密、动态且可配置的协议机制在持续运作的结果。理解“如何保持连接”,不仅是开发者的必修课,也能帮助普通用户更好地使用与维护设备。
许多人可能有过这样的体验:设备的蓝牙连接时而稳定,时而莫名断开;或者为了保持连接,设备电池消耗飞快。这些现象的背后,都与蓝牙低功耗的连接保持机制息息相关。本文将深入技术细节,系统性地阐述蓝牙低功耗连接从建立到维护的全过程,揭示其保持连接的奥秘。连接建立的基石:广播与扫描 任何一段蓝牙低功耗连接的起点,都始于广播与扫描这两种行为。扮演外围角色的设备,如一个心率带,会周期性地向外发送包含着自身身份和能力的广播数据包。而扮演中心角色的设备,例如我们的手机,则处于扫描状态,监听空中这些广播包。当手机发现心率带的广播并决定与其连接时,便会发起连接请求。这个过程看似简单,但广播间隔与扫描窗口的参数设置,已经初步影响了后续连接的响应速度和初始功耗。连接参数:维系关系的契约 连接一旦建立,中心设备与外围设备之间便达成了一份动态的“通信契约”,这份契约的核心就是连接参数。它并非固定不变,而是在连接时协商确定,并可在后续动态更新。其中最为关键的几个参数直接决定了连接的稳定性、延迟与功耗平衡。连接间隔:心跳的节奏 连接间隔定义了两次连接事件之间的时间间隔。可以将其理解为设备间定期“约会”的时间周期。在这个约定的时刻,双方会醒来并尝试通信,交换数据或确认对方的存在。较短的连接间隔意味着更频繁的通信,能带来更低的数据传输延迟和更快的连接响应,但代价是双方设备需要更频繁地唤醒无线电模块,从而导致功耗显著增加。较长的连接间隔则有利于节能,设备大部分时间处于深度睡眠,但数据收发可能需要等待更久,感知上的“实时性”会下降。从设备延迟:赋予从设备的灵活度 这个参数允许外围设备在连续错过若干次连接事件后,仍被视为有效连接。例如,从设备延迟设置为4,意味着外围设备最多可以休眠跳过4个连接事件周期,在第5个事件时再醒来与中心设备通信。这为传感器类设备提供了极大便利,当它们没有新数据需要上报时,可以通过跳过事件来大幅降低功耗,而连接在逻辑上依然保持。监控超时:判断生死的红线 这是保持连接逻辑中最重要的安全阀。监控超时定义了一个时间长度,在此期间内,如果链路层没有成功完成任何一次连接事件,连接就会被认为已经丢失,进而强制断开。这个参数必须大于有效的连接事件间隔,为偶发的通信失败(如瞬时射频干扰)提供容错空间,避免因短暂干扰导致不必要的断连。连接事件:实际通信的窗口 在每一个连接间隔指向的时间点,连接事件窗口开启。中心设备会首先发送一个数据包来“点名”,外围设备则在特定时间窗内监听这个包并回复。随后,双方可以在这个窗口内进行多次数据包交换,直到所有待发数据完成或窗口时间耗尽。每一次成功的交互,都是对连接有效性的一次确认。功耗与性能的平衡艺术 保持连接本质上是在功耗、延迟、吞吐量和稳定性之间进行精妙的权衡。对于需要实时交互的设备(如蓝牙键盘),通常采用较短的连接间隔和较小的从设备延迟。对于仅需间歇上报数据的设备(如温度计),则可采用很长的连接间隔和较大的从设备延迟,使其绝大部分时间处于极低功耗的休眠状态。优秀的设备固件或应用程序,能够根据使用场景动态调整这些参数。参数更新流程:适应变化的协商 连接参数并非在初始设定后就一成不变。蓝牙低功耗协议允许在连接过程中,由链路层发起连接参数更新请求。例如,当手机应用从后台切换到前台,需要更快的响应时,它可以请求缩短连接间隔。这个过程是通过交换特定的链路层控制协议数据单元来完成协商的,确保了参数变更的平滑与一致。跳频技术:抵御干扰的盾牌 蓝牙低功耗在数据传输阶段采用自适应跳频技术。双方设备根据一个共同的算法,在多个信道上同步跳变。这不仅能有效规避无线局域网等其他设备造成的固定信道干扰,还能在某个信道通信质量持续不佳时,将其列入黑名单,进一步提升连接在复杂电磁环境中的稳健性,这是保持物理层连接稳定的关键。连接监控与保活机制 除了链路层的监控超时,上层协议和应用程序通常也会实施自己的保活逻辑。例如,某些应用协议会定义周期性的心跳包或特性指示,以确保应用层连接活跃。当链路层因监控超时断开时,设备通常会尝试重新启动广播或扫描,以快速恢复连接,用户可能只会感知到短暂的连接中断。应对断连的常见策略 尽管有各种机制维持,断连仍可能发生。成熟的设备会采取智能重连策略:立即尝试快速重连数次;若失败,则进入指数退避阶段,逐渐延长重连尝试的间隔,以避免在信号盲区持续消耗电量;同时,结合广播与扫描两种角色,提高在复杂环境下的重连成功率。主机控制器的角色 设备中的蓝牙主机控制器是实现所有底层连接逻辑的硬件与固件基础。其性能、驱动的稳定性以及对蓝牙核心规范的支持完整度,直接决定了连接保持能力的下限。选择成熟可靠的主机控制器方案至关重要。天线设计与射频环境 保持稳定连接的物理基础是良好的无线信号。设备的天线设计、整机射频性能以及实际使用环境(如距离、障碍物、周围同频段设备密度)都会对链路质量产生决定性影响。信号强度低、波动大,会直接导致数据包丢失率升高,容易触发监控超时而断开。软件开发的最佳实践 在软件开发层面,遵循最佳实践对保持连接大有裨益。这包括:合理设置连接参数以匹配应用场景;正确处理连接事件回调与超时;优化数据包大小与发送频率以减少空中传输时间;实现健壮的错误处理和重传逻辑。调试与优化工具 当遇到连接保持问题时,专业的调试工具不可或缺。使用蓝牙协议分析仪可以捕获空中数据包,直观查看连接间隔、数据交换、错误码等细节,帮助精准定位是参数设置不当、射频干扰还是协议栈错误导致了连接中断。未来演进:更智能的连接管理 随着蓝牙技术版本的更新,连接保持机制也在不断进化。新的特性如周期性广播、同步信道等,为建立更节能、更鲁棒或更高吞吐量的连接提供了更多选项。未来的连接管理将更加智能化,能够根据网络状况、设备电量、应用需求进行自适应调整。 综上所述,蓝牙低功耗技术保持连接并非依靠单一机制,而是一个由物理层跳频、链路层定时事件、动态参数协商、上层保活策略以及硬件射频性能共同构成的立体化体系。理解这个体系中的每一个环节,并针对具体的应用场景进行合理配置与优化,是确保设备间建立持久、稳定、高效无线连接的关键。无论是产品开发者还是终端用户,掌握这些原理,都能更好地驾驭这项无处不在的无线技术,让连接更加可靠,让体验更加流畅。
相关文章
发光二极管正负极的准确判断是电子制作与维修中的基础且关键的技能。无论是新手爱好者还是专业工程师,掌握多种直观且可靠的鉴别方法,都能有效避免因接反而导致的器件损坏或电路故障。本文将从发光二极管的结构原理出发,系统梳理并详细解析十余种实用的正负极判断技巧,涵盖外观观察、仪表测量以及特殊情况处理,旨在为您提供一份全面、深入且即学即用的权威指南。
2026-04-24 00:22:51
192人看过
在电子设计与印刷电路板制造领域,丝印(丝网印刷)层承载着至关重要的元件标识信息。其尺寸的精确调整直接关系到电路板的可读性、美观度与生产效率。本文将深入探讨在不同设计软件环境中修改丝印大小的核心方法,涵盖从基本属性设置到高级批量处理技巧,并结合行业标准与生产实践,提供一套系统、详尽的专业操作指南,旨在帮助工程师与设计师有效提升设计质量。
2026-04-24 00:22:30
295人看过
在数字时代,网络提供了多样化的创收途径。本文将系统性地介绍十余种经过验证的网上挣钱方法,涵盖内容创作、技能服务、电子商务、投资理财等多个维度。内容注重实用性与深度,结合官方数据与市场趋势,旨在为不同背景和技能水平的读者提供清晰、可靠且有操作性的行动指南,帮助大家在互联网上探索并建立可持续的收入来源。
2026-04-24 00:22:23
220人看过
在数字通信的世界里,数据并非简单地一股脑儿发送出去,而是被切割成微小的“比特”单元,按顺序进行传输。位同步,正是确保接收端能够精准识别每一个比特起始与结束时刻的核心技术。它如同通信系统的心跳,是构建一切可靠数据传输的基石。本文将深入剖析位同步的原理、关键作用及其在现代通信技术中的广泛应用,揭示这项基础技术如何支撑起我们互联互通的数字生活。
2026-04-24 00:22:21
57人看过
存储类型是数据持久化保存的物理或逻辑形式,其多样性源于不同的技术原理与应用场景。本文将从物理介质、接口协议、架构形态与部署模式等维度,系统剖析十二种核心存储类型,涵盖机械硬盘、固态硬盘、直连存储、网络附属存储、存储区域网络、对象存储、块存储、文件存储、云存储、分布式存储、融合存储与软件定义存储,旨在为读者构建清晰专业的存储知识体系。
2026-04-24 00:22:12
281人看过
除法作为数学基础运算,其学习过程对逻辑思维培养至关重要。本文系统梳理了当前市场上适用于不同年龄段与学习场景的除法学习软件,涵盖从启蒙认知到高阶应用的全阶段工具。内容不仅详细分析各类软件的核心功能与教学特色,更结合认知发展规律提供科学的选用建议,旨在帮助学习者、家长及教育工作者高效构建除法知识体系,实现从概念理解到熟练运用的跨越。
2026-04-24 00:21:58
207人看过
热门推荐
资讯中心:
.webp)

.webp)
.webp)

